Abstract
The band spectrum appearing in emission in the region and believed to belong to the C or possibly C molecule has been studied and the excitation conditions found to be in substantial agreement with the former results of Duffendack and collaborators and of Smyth. The bands have been obtained with great intensity and photographs of most of them have been made in the second order of the 30-foot grating (actually obtained resolving power of 350,000). The rotational structure and the excitation conditions show that most of the bands belong to an extensive system of bands of the molecule C. The molecule is linear in both states; the lower appears to be the ground state and the upper is the first excited state of this molecule predicted by Mulliken. The complete rotational and vibrational analysis of this band system is still in progress; in this paper the analysis of 5 double bands of the progression of the symmetrical vibration ( varying, ) is presented.
